An x-ray astronomy experiment consisting of three collimated proportional counters and an X-ray Sky Monitor(XSM) was flown aboard the Indian Satellite IRS-P3 launched on March 21, 1996 from SHAR range in India. TheSatellite is in a circular orbit of 830 km altitude with an orbital inclination of 98ffiand has three axis stabilizedpointing capability. Each pointed-mode Proportional Counter (PPC) is a multilayer, multianode unit filled with P10gas (90% Ar + 10% CH 4 ) at 800 torr and...
